Hello. I am confused on the sequencing of steriod-induced diabetes mellitus due to the prolonged use of corticosteroids. Subsequent visit for the diabetes. The drug was discontinued at the previous visit.
E09.9 and T38.0X5D
E09.9 and T38.0X5D
The answer I am being given is sequence the T38. code first followed by the E09 code.
However, ICD 10 states under E09 Drug or Chemical induced diabetes mellitus:
Use Additional
code for adverse effect, if applicable, to identify drug (T36-T50
with fifth or sixth character 5)
Code First
poisoning due to drug or toxin, if applicable (T36
-T65
with fifth or sixth character 1-4 or 6)
The answer given seems to go against the guidelines.
Is the diabetes a manifestation of the steroid use or an adverse effect?
If it gets sequenced second- why?
